An active foveated gaze prediction algorithm based on a Bayesian ideal observer

S Rashidi, W Xu, D Lin, A Turpin, L Kulik, K Ehinger

Pattern Recognition | Elsevier BV | Published : 2023

Abstract

Predicting human eye movements is a crucial task for understanding human behavior and has numerous applications in machine vision. Most current models for predicting eye movements are data-driven and require large datasets of recorded eye movements, which can be expensive and time-consuming to collect. In this paper, we present a novel theory-based model for predicting eye movements in a foveated visual system that maximizes information gain at each fixation. Our model uses a region-proposal network and eccentricity-based max pooling to account for the loss of detail in peripheral vision. We apply our model to predict human fixations in a visual search task for objects in real-world scenes. ..
